How does a casino party work?
Guests receive fun money on arrival and play at full-size casino tables run by professional croupiers. Nobody stakes real cash. At the end, chip totals decide the winners and prizes are awarded.

How many guests can a casino party cater for?
Each table hosts around six to eight active players plus spectators. Two tables suits roughly 40 to 60 guests and three tables around 60 to 100. Guests rotate, so you do not need a seat for everyone.
Is a fun casino party real gambling?
No. Guests play with fun money rather than staking their own cash, and cannot win money at the tables. Because there is no stake and no cash prize, no gambling licence is required.
How long does a casino party last?
Most parties work best with two to three hours of active gaming within an evening of three to five hours overall.
